Finance Review — Q3 Hedging Decision. Varnell Group will hedge 70% of projected Kestrel-dollar exposure through March, up from 50%. Rationale: widening rate spread and volatile Orvane market receipts. Forward contracts preferred over options given premium costs. Treasury to rebalance monthly. Net cost estimated at 0.4% of hedged value. The decision also reflects plans outlined below.

board note of kadug-tawig: Only 5 of the 100 pilot accounts renewed Oliath, so a churn review is set for April 15.

## Broker upgrade: Quenchpipe 4.x

Drain consumers on the Larkhollow cluster before upgrading. The Quenchpipe broker tolerates rolling restarts, but mixed-version queues will stall mirrored topics. Upgrade one node at a time, verify replication lag is zero, then proceed.

After the final node restarts, confirm each node loaded the expected settings, listed here for reference:

config for bahop-baduf:
[kasion]
team = lamath
access_code = ac_d807e5
host = kasion.paliqcloud.corp
port = 4000
owner = julix.tamvan
peer = frair.qorvelsoft.local

### Step 4: Invalidate the catalog cache

After the Pressgate catalog deploy completes, trigger the invalidation job so edge nodes drop stale product entries. Run it only after the database migration reports healthy, otherwise nodes will repopulate from old rows and you'll need a second pass. Reviewers should verify the invalidation manifest lists every changed SKU namespace — partial lists caused the June pricing drift. The manifest must be signed before the edge fleet accepts it, using the key below.

deploy key for kagup-bawig: bky9_ZMq28eTw9

Hey, welcome to on-call for Squatternet, our typo-squatting package scanner. It crawls the Fernmarket registry every four hours looking for lookalike names of our internal packages and files an alert when the edit distance dips below threshold. Most pages you'll get are false positives from legit forks — snooze those, don't delete. If the crawler stalls, restart the worker pod; state is resumable. It authenticates to the registry's moderation API with the key that goes on the very next line.

secret setting of kagup-haweg: RELAY_SECRET20=79282600b75847005433